Says Who

Carl and Matthew are two good friends but totally opposite. Carl always lies and Matthew always tells the truth. If one of them said, “The other one said he is Carl.” Which one said that?

There are only two possible answers here: Carl or Matthew. If Matthew said “The other one said he is Carl,” he would be lying because Carl can never admit that he is Carl because by doing so, he would be telling the truth. So, Matthew could not have said it. The answer is Carl.


